How slot machines work: RNGs and paylines explained

Understanding random number generators (rngs)

At the heart of any modern Slot Gacor Hari Ini machine—whether digital or mechanical—is the RNG, or random number generator. Think of it as a super-fast counter, cycling through millions of numbers per second. When you press “spin”, the machine captures the current combination. That’s it—no manipulation, no memory, just raw entropy. This mechanism guarantees every spin is independent. For example, if two identical-looking machines beside each other show vastly different outcomes over time, it’s just RNG dynamics—not a conspiracy.

The role of paylines, reels, and symbols

Classic machines offered single-line, three-reel play. Modern slots can have dozens, even hundreds, of paylines across five or more reels. For each spin, you’re paying per line. More lines mean better coverage—but also higher total bets. Designers use wild symbols that substitute, scatters that pay anywhere, multipliers to boost winnings, and special features like expanding symbols. A solid understanding of these helps you choose a game that suits your style and bank.

Myth vs. reality: can slots be “hot” or “cold”?

Players love the idea of “hot” machines—those that pay often—or avoid “cold” ones that seem stingy. It feels intuitive: a machine that paid recently “must” go cold now. But this is the gambler’s fallacy. RNGs ensures every spin has the exact same odds, irrespective of past outcomes. When a player attributes patterns, that’s human bias, not machine design.

Common slot machine patterns and strategies

Popular betting patterns: flat bets, martingale, paroli

Many players think they can outsmart the system through patterns. Let’s examine:

  • Flat betting: You bet the same amount every spin. Simple, predictable, easy to track.
  • Martingale: Double your bet after a loss until you win. It’s risky—one long losing streak and you blow your bankroll or hit the table limit.
  • Paroli: Double after wins, reset after loss. A positive progression—it rides winning streaks but also risks wiping gains after the first loss.

The math? None of these influence actual outcomes. But they can manage your session—feelings, pacing, sense of control.

Volatility and rtp: deciding what suits your style

Two essential terms:

  • RTP (return to player): percentage expected back to players over long run.
  • Volatility (variance): how often, and how large, payouts are. Low volatility = frequent small wins, high volatility = rare big wins.

If you chase jackpots and can handle big swings, high volatility might excite you.

Do “near-miss” spins predict future wins?

Picture two matching symbols on the first two reels, and the third one almost lines up—classic near-miss. This drama is purely psychological. Studies show near-misses trigger brain reward systems like actual wins. They don’t change probabilities—but they feel like they do. That’s why they’re built in: they keep you betting longer.

Today’s winning trends in slot gaming

trending slot features: megaways, cascading reels, bonus-buys

Game developers are innovating fast:

  • Megaways™: dynamically shifting reel sizes produce thousands of winning combinations each spin.
  • Cascading (avalanche) reels: winning symbols drop away and are replaced—often allowing multiple linked wins in a single spin.
  • Bonus-buy: for an additional fee, you can jump straight into a bonus game, like free spins. This varies by jurisdiction and sometimes reduces overall RTP.

These mechanics tweak the old model and reshape player experience. Megaways ups variation, cascades increase excitement by chaining wins, and bonus-buy offers immediate access—if you’ve got the bankroll.

How to spot loose slots and maximize playtime

Do “loose” machines really exist?

“Loose” often describes machines with higher payout frequency or percentage. In regulated markets, you can find RTP info in game summaries or info sheets. If a machine shows 97% RTP, that’s relatively good. But casinos won’t label machines as “hot today.”

Casino placement: is location a signal?

Online: irrelevant. Firing 1 million spins at 2 p.m. or 2 a.m. yields the same stats. Land-based: some casinos place generous machines near entrances or high-traffic zones as marketing hooks. Others cluster tighter machines deep inside to deter quick exits. It’s worth noting if you play in a physical casino.

The psychology behind slot machine design

The sensory pull: sound, color, motion

Slot design exploits human psychology. Flashing lights, celebratory jingles, and smooth animations trigger dopamine release—even on small wins. This sensory feedback loop is engineered to be addictive: mini-rewards keep you hooked.

Bonus rounds & free spins: keeping you hooked

Bonus features aren’t just fun—they’re strategic. Free spins, respins, level-up mechanics: they break monotony and offer milestone moments. Players chase the dopamine high akin to leveling up in a video game. These rounds extend playtime, even if RTP dips by 1–2%.

Warning signs: when play shifts to problem

Look out for red flags:

  • Chasing losses relentlessly
  • Ignoring time limits or financial boundaries
  • Emotional highs/lows tied to play
  • Feeling restless without spinning

These traits could signal harmful gameplay. If so, consult tools, set hard-stop rules, or seek help from support organizations.

Legal and fair play: ensuring slot integrity

How regulators and casinos maintain fairness

Authorized casinos—particularly online—must pass regular audits. Licensing from Malta, UKGC, or Ontario’s regulator demands RNG testing and published RTP reports. Independent labs certify engines. If a slot bears their seal, odds are it’s rigorously tested.

Red flags in insecure environments

Avoid unlicensed, offshore, or ad-heavy sites. If you can’t find licensing info, RTP numbers, or third-party certification—steer clear. Similarly, platforms that aggressively advertise bonuses without clarity on fairness likely prioritize marketing over trust. Even if they appear flashy, they may not pay.
